About me

I am a licensed therapist in Texas with several years of experience both as a counselor as well as a language teacher and business manager responsible for training and coaching for improved performance. Throughout my career, I’ve helped diverse clients grapple with severe depression & anxiety, relationship hurdles, parenting dilemmas, career obstacles, grief & loss, and the search for purpose or fulfillment in life. I’m also a certified yoga teacher and firmly believe in the value and benefit of mindfulness and meditation. My therapeutic approach has been described as laid-back and “chill.” I believe in treating everyone with utmost respect, sensitivity, and compassion, and reject stigmatizing labels. My approach is a blend of cognitive-behavioral therapy, internal family systems, solution-focused therapy, and the Gottman Method.
